    I paid $30 for mine new, never regretted it. Wish I had an AC for it.

    Eyestrain was an issue, but most of the games were more arcade-y and were designed for short play sessions. Most of the games were actually pretty decent, and its library might have the best signal-to-noise ratio of any console library.

    My favorite thing about it is, oddly, the audio. It's got a distinct sound that holds up well in an avant garde electropop sense.

    I don't have much experience with the virtual boy, BUT I can say that other 3D technology does give me intense headaches and nausea. I own a 3D tv that I can't watch and my 3Ds is firmly set to 2D. My particular problem is that I have amblyopia, which is just a fancy term for "lazy eye". My eyes don't like to function together, instead one eye will "see" and the other just shuts off. My glasses tend to correct the problem somewhat, so my eyes don't visibly wander (thank god!) but the 3D shutter forces my eyes to switch vision so rapidly that the strain literally hurts.

    I may be an extreme case, but I could see other people having similar issues with the virtual boy. And you know, the whole unit is heavy and leaning into play it IS sort of awkward.
